Nobody likes being conned. We need information we can trust to understand our world and to make important decisions about our lives. But misinformation is rife online and on social media. Scams, propaganda, opinion dressed up as fact, and ads bombard us every time we go online. And misinformation can spread incredibly fast thanks to social media, reaching thousands and even millions of people before anyone has a chance to check whether it’s true.
But you can help protect yourself from misleading and untrue information. Come to our Spotting Misinformation Online workshop this World Social Media Day and learn how to:
- Identify different online media and information
- Think critically
- Verify and fact check
- Understand social media algorithms and AI
- Recognise bias
